How to Spot a Genuinely Fast Casino
Not every site that claims fast withdrawals delivers. The marketing copy might promise instant payouts, but the fine print often reveals processing times of 24 to 48 hours, plus additional delays for bank clearance. To separate the real deal from the hype, you need to look at a few key indicators.
First, check the withdrawal methods listed. A casino that offers crypto, e-wallets, and instant bank transfers is more likely to prioritise speed than one that only offers bank wires or paper cheques. Second, read the terms about verification. Sites that require extensive documentation after you request a payout are often stalling. Look for platforms that verify your identity upfront, during the registration process, so withdrawals are frictionless.
Third, pay attention to the limits. Some casinos cap fast withdrawals at small amounts, forcing larger wins through slower channels. A good operator will offer fast processing for all amounts, or at least have reasonable tiers that don’t penalise winners. Finally, check independent reviews and player forums. The Australian gambling community is tight-knit, and word spreads quickly about which sites pay out fast and which ones drag their heels.

What the Legislation Means for Your Payout Speed
Australia’s gambling laws create a unique environment for online pokies. The Interactive Gambling Act 2001 technically prohibits offshore operators from offering real-money games to Australian residents, but the law is enforced primarily against the operators, not the players. This means Aussies can legally access hundreds of international casinos, but the quality of service varies wildly.
The lack of a local licensing regime for online casinos means there’s no Australian regulator enforcing minimum payout times. Instead, players rely on the reputations of offshore licensing bodies like the Malta Gaming Authority or the Curacao eGaming license. These bodies have their own standards, but they’re not always tailored to the Australian market. That’s why player feedback and independent reviews are so crucial.
For the fastest withdrawals, look for casinos licensed in jurisdictions that mandate timely payouts. Some licenses require operators to process withdrawals within 48 hours, while others are more lenient. The best sites exceed these requirements, treating speed as a competitive advantage rather than a regulatory burden. Red Flags That Scream Slow Payouts
- Excessive wagering requirements before withdrawals are allowed, especially on bonus funds
- Limited withdrawal methods that only include bank transfers or paper cheques
- Verification requests that come after you ask for a payout, not during registration
- Withdrawal processing times listed as “up to 10 business days” or longer
- Low maximum withdrawal limits that force you to make multiple requests
- Poor customer support that takes hours to respond to payout inquiries
- Negative reviews on forums like Whirlpool or Reddit specifically about withdrawal delays
